⊗jsPrGChCCDC 48 of 62 menu

Barvanje celic v različne barve

Naslednja logična faza bo barvanje naših celic v naključne barve. Glede na pogoj naloge imamo določen omejen nabor barv, recimo tri: rdeča, zelena, modra.

Če pomislimo, bi bilo priročno te barve narediti kot CSS razrede. Te razrede bomo dodeljevali celicam naše tabele. Naredimo jih:

.red { background: red; } .green { background: green; } .blue { background: blue; }

V JavaScript kodi je priročno zbrati naše razrede v matriko:

let colors = ['red', 'green', 'blue'];

S takšno matriko lahko rešimo našo nalogo: v trenutku ustvarjanja celice ji bomo dodelili CSS, pri čemer ga bomo naključno izbrali iz naše matrike.

Za to je bolje narediti neko pomožno funkcijo, ki bo kot parameter sprejela matriko in vrnila njen naključni element.

Implementirajte opisano funkcijo. Preizkusite njeno delo.

S pomočjo funkcije, ki ste jo ustvarili, naredite tako, da se celice ob ustvarjanju tabele obarvajo v naključne barve.

Slovenščina
AfrikaansAzərbaycanБългарскиবাংলাБеларускаяČeštinaDanskDeutschΕλληνικάEnglishEspañolEestiSuomiFrançaisहिन्दीMagyarՀայերենIndonesiaItaliano日本語ქართულიҚазақ한국어КыргызчаLietuviųLatviešuМакедонскиMelayuမြန်မာNederlandsNorskPolskiPortuguêsRomânăРусскийසිංහලSlovenčinaShqipСрпскиSrpskiSvenskaKiswahiliТоҷикӣไทยTürkmenTürkçeЎзбекOʻzbekTiếng Việt
Za delovanje spletnega mesta, analitiko in personalizacijo uporabljamo piškotke. Obdelava podatkov poteka v skladu s Politiko zasebnosti.
sprejmi vse nastavi zavrni